one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way on-line where a lengthy URL can be transformed into a shorter, more manageable kind. This shortened URL redirects to the initial prolonged URL when frequented. Companies like Bitly and TinyURL are well-recognized exam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social websites platforms like Twitter, the place character limits for posts designed it hard to share lengthy URLs.

Past social networking, URL shorteners are useful in marketing strategies, emails, and printed media in which extensive URLs could be cumbersome.

two. Core Parts of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ener normally includes the next parts:

Web Interface: This can be the front-close aspect where by users can enter their extensive URLs and get shortened variations. It might be an easy form with a Website.
Database: A databases is critical to retail store the mapping concerning the original extensive URL plus the sh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L possibilities like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that requires the quick URL and redirects the person towards the corresponding lengthy URL. This logic is normally implemented in the online server or an software layer.
API: Numerous URL shorteners present an API to make sure that third-get together applications can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the original very long URLs.
three. Coming up with the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a long URL into a short one particular. Several strategies might be employed, which include:

Hashing: The extended URL could be hashed into a fixed-dimension string, which serves since the limited URL. Even so, hash collisions (different URLs causing exactly the same hash) should be managed.
Base62 Encoding: Just one prevalent method is to use Base62 encoding (which uses sixty two figures: 0-nine, A-Z, along with a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ds into the entry in the databases. This technique ensures that the small URL is as small as feasible.
Random String Era: Yet another approach would be to generate a random string of a set duration (e.g., 6 people) and check if it’s previously in use inside the databases. If not, it’s assigned towards the very long URL.
four. Databases Administration
The database schema to get a URL shortener is frequently easy, with two Most important fields:

ID: A singular identifier for every URL entry.
Extensive URL: The original URL that needs to be shortened.
Brief URL/Slug: The quick Edition on the URL, typically saved as a singular string.
Along with these, you might like to retail outlet metadata such as the development day, expiration day, and the volume of occasions the brief URL continues to be accessed.

five. Managing Redirection
Redirection is often a important Portion of the URL shortener's Procedure. Any time a person clicks on a short URL, the services has to speedily retrieve the first URL from the database and redirect the person working with an HTTP 301 (long lasting redirect) or 302 (non permanent redirect) status code.

Performance is essential right here, as the method needs to be approximately instantaneous. Methods like databases indexing and caching (e.g., using Redis or Memcached) might be utilized to hurry up the retrieval system.

six. Protection Concerns
Security is a big worry in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ener might be abused to distribute malicious backlinks. Implementing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-social gathering protection services to check URLs in advance of shortening them can mitigate this risk.
Spam Prevention: Fee restricting and CAPTCHA can reduce abuse by spammers seeking to create Many limited URLs.
7. Scalability
Since the URL shortener grows, it may have to manage a lot of URLs and redirect requests. This needs a scalable architecture, possibly invol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ute traffic across numerous servers to handle higher loads.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ases that can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Separate fears like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ive products and services to enhance sc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ners normally give analytics to trace how frequently a brief URL is clicked, where by the visitors is coming from, together with other handy metrics. This necessitates logging Just about every red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
